引言
在数字货币发展的过程中,区块链技术逐渐进入大众视野,尤其是比特币等加密货币的普及让人们对其存储安全性愈加敏感。离线钱包作为一种相对安全的数字货币存储方式,受到了广泛关注。本文将深入探讨区块链离线钱包的原理,揭示其安全性及使用方法,并回答一些相关问题,以帮助读者更好地理解这一工具。
什么是离线钱包?
离线钱包又被称为冷钱包,是一种不连接互联网的数字钱包。与热钱包(在线钱包)相比,离线钱包的安全性相对更高,因为它减少了黑客攻击和网络钓鱼的风险。用户可以在没有互联网的环境中生成钱包地址和私钥,从而保证其数字资产的安全。
离线钱包的典型形式包括硬件钱包和纸钱包。硬件钱包是一种专门设计的物理设备,将私钥保存在其内部记忆芯片中。而纸钱包则是将私钥和公钥打印在纸张上,用户需要妥善保管纸张以确保其安全。
离线钱包的原理
离线钱包的基础原理是通过创建一个完全离线的环境来生成和管理私钥。具体步骤通常包括以下几个方面:
- 私钥生成:用户在未连接互联网的计算机或设备上使用特定软件生成私钥。这个过程确保了私钥不会暴露在网络中。
- 地址生成:通过私钥进行哈希计算,从而生成相应的公钥和钱包地址。用户可以将这个钱包地址用于接收数字货币。
- 交易签名:当用户需要转账时,可以在离线环境中生成交易信息并使用私钥进行签名。这一步也是非常关键,因为签名过程仅在离线状态下进行,从而避免了私钥泄露的风险。
- 交易传播:用户将签名后的交易信息转移到联网设备,最后通过网络进行广播。这样,交易的签名部分保留在离线钱包中,有效提升了安全性。
离线钱包的安全性分析
进行安全性分析时,首先需要考虑离线钱包的优势:
- 抵御黑客攻击:由于没有直接连接互联网,离线钱包几乎不用担心网络黑客的攻击。私钥在生成和使用的过程中都处于离线状态,降低了被盗用的风险。
- 减少网络钓鱼风险:用户不需要在互联网环境中输入相关的私钥或敏感信息,从而大幅降低了被网络钓鱼攻击的风险。
- 自我控制:用户完全控制自己的私钥,避免了第三方服务可能带来的风险。
然而,即便有这些优势,离线钱包也并非绝对安全。用户仍需关注以下
- 物理损坏或遗失:离线钱包(尤其是纸钱包)存在物理损坏或遗失的风险,对应的数字资产可能会因此丢失。
- 人为错误:不小心将私钥暴露,或者在生成时出现错误,都可能导致资产丢失。
- 备份如果用户没有正确备份私钥,在操作过程中发生意外,就可能导致无法找回资产。
如何使用离线钱包?
使用离线钱包的步骤包括生成钱包、存储私钥和公钥、发起交易等。具体方法如下:
- 选择合适的离线钱包工具:市面上有多种软件和硬件工具可用于生成离线钱包,如硬件钱包(Ledger, Trezor等)或钱包生成器(如Bitaddress.org, WalletGenerator等)。
- 生成私钥和公钥:在离线环境中使用选定工具生成钱包。在生成过程中,注意确保没有任何网络连接。
- 安全存储:将私钥和公钥写到纸张上或保存在硬件设备中。如果选择纸钱包,应将其保存在干燥、安全的地方。
- 发起交易:当需要发起交易时,可在离线手机或电脑上创建并签名交易,之后将签名交易通过USB、QR码等方式导入到联网设备,完成广播。
常见问题解答
离线钱包适合哪些用户使用?
离线钱包特别适合那些在加密资产上持有大量财富的用户。这些用户更需要对资产进行有效的保护。具体而言,以下几类用户可能更倾向于使用离线钱包:
- 长期投资者:如果用户有意长期持有数字资产,离线钱包无疑是个明智的选择。由于其较高的安全性,能够有效保护资产的长期价值。
- 安全意识强的用户:对于那些了解网络安全风险,并具备一定技术背景的用户,离线钱包能让你进行更细致的资产管理。
- 交易频率低的用户:离线钱包不适合频繁交易的用户,因为发起交易需要将钱包变为线上状态,可能会造成不便。适合于年度或季度交易。
离线钱包的恢复与备份方法是什么?
备份离线钱包至关重要,以确保在设备丢失或损坏时能够恢复资产。备份过程如下:
- 记录私钥和助记词:离线钱包生成过程通常会提供助记词,用户需妥善记录并存放。在纸钱或其他安全地方保存该信息,避免电子存储可能带来的风险。
- 多重备份:建议在不同地点存放多个备份,可以选择将其存放在保险柜中或者与可信赖的人分享。
- 定期检查备份:备份并非一劳永逸,用户应定期检查备份的完好性,确保随时可用。
为什么选择离线钱包而不是托管钱包?
选择离线钱包而不是托管钱包的原因有很多,其中最重要的是安全性和控制权:
- 私钥控制权:离线钱包让用户拥有私钥的完全控制权,而在托管钱包中,私钥通常由服务提供商管理,这让用户在某种程度上失去了对资产的控制。
- 降低盗窃风险:使用托管钱包可能面临服务提供商被黑客攻击的风险,从而导致用户资产的丢失。而离线钱包几乎不受此类攻击影响。
- 完善的资产管理:离线钱包提供的资产管理功能较为完善,用户可以根据自己的需求自由调整和控制。
离线钱包的缺点是什么?
尽管离线钱包具有多项优势,但同样存在一些缺点,主要包括:
- 使用不便:离线钱包相较于热钱包在使用上不够方便,每次发起交易需要走几个步骤,可能让不熟悉技术的用户感到困扰。
- 损坏风险:纸钱包易于损毁,例如被水浸、烧毁等,导致私钥失效。而硬件钱包也有电池耗尽、设备损坏等风险。
- 缺乏实时性:由于需要在联网设备上广播交易,交易确认和完成的时间相对较长,与热钱包形成对比。
如何确保离线钱包的安全性?
为确保离线钱包的安全性,用户应采取多种措施:
- 创造安全生成环境:生成私钥时确保处于完全离线的状态,同时选择干净的计算机,避免恶意软件干扰。
- 定期更新:及时更新硬件设备的固件和钱包软件,确保安全补丁及时应用,避免利用已知漏洞进行攻击。
- 意识教育:增强自身对安全威胁的意识,定期学习网络安全知识,准确识别潜在的安全风险。
总结
区块链离线钱包作为一种安全的数字资产存储方式,为用户提供了更为可靠的资产管理方案。虽然使用过程中需面对一些挑战,但其带来的安全性和控制权使其成为一种理想选择。随着数字货币的普及,未来我们可以期待离线钱包在安全性上不断与进步。